Phoenix Take on JackJumpers to Open Season at the Fire Pit

The Phoenix open their Hungry Jacks NBL23 campaign by taking on last years runners up the Tasmania JackJumpers on Saturday October 1 at 6pm.
The much anticipated home Throwdown will take place on Saturday November 19 at the blockbuster time of 5.30pm.
The highlight of the schedule for players and fans alike will be a return to the State Basketball Centre for three games home games in January.
(The Phoenix return to the Heartland in NBL23 with three games at the State Basketball Centre.)
The Phoenix have been unable to play a game at the State Basketball Centre since 2021 due to Covid-19 restrictions.
The club will play their last three home games in the Heartland, against the Brisbane Bullets on Monday, January 16 at 7:30 pm, the Perth Wildcats on Sunday, January 22 at 2 pm, and finally Cairns Taipans on Australia Day Eve, January 25 at 7:30 pm.
“Each time we’ve played a home game at SBC, the game has sold out in less than five days,” CEO Tommy Greer said. “Our members, fans, players, and staff love this game each season; the atmosphere is electric. Don’t hesitate to buy tickets; these are the games not to miss and the games that will sell out."
(We can't wait to see you all back at the Fire Pit in NBL23.)

“We love playing out in the Heartland; the energy and atmosphere are amazing, the crowd is a sea of green, and it always makes it special for us players,” point guard Kyle Adnam said.
“It feels like home.”
